Could Vince McMahon return to WWE TV?

Vince McMahon has been absent from WWE for one and a half years now. In January 2024, he was named in the Janel Grant lawsuit accusing him of sexual assault and sex trafficking. Following the allegations, McMahon resigned from TKO Group and its board of directors, effectively severing ties with the company he built. But there have been rumors that the former WWE boss could make his way back to the Stamford-based promotion.

Brock Lesnar was another star who was named in the Janel Grant lawsuit, and he recently returned to WWE at SummerSlam. According to the reports, he was cleared several weeks before the summer’s biggest PLE. With The Beast Incarnate back in business, fans and critics are wondering if TKO will also allow McMahon to return to the wrestling company.

Vince McMahon is not returning to WWE TV

Speaking on his Story Time podcast, veteran wrestling manager Dutch Mantell gave his thoughts on whether WWE will bring back the ex-WWE Chairman as a character on TV. He stated that the possibility of it being a success is about 10-20%; therefore, it is very unlikely that WWE would risk putting Vince McMahon on TV.

“When he comes back, he has to come back in a way that could be deemed a success. And I don’t think it’ll be successful. So just for that, I’m going to say no. I don’t think there’s any (way he could come back). And Vince is how old? 81 now. (He’s nearly 80). Yeah, okay. I think he’s over that. I think. But I don’t think we’ll see him back on TV. I’ll make that proposal.” [4:36 – 5:07]
